#include <formulaiter.hxx>
#include <formulacell.hxx>
#include <tokenarray.hxx>
#include <formula/token.hxx>
#include <token.hxx>
using namespace formula;
ScDetectiveRefIter::ScDetectiveRefIter( const ScDocument& rDoc, ScFormulaCell* pCell ) :
mrDoc(rDoc),
maIter(*pCell->GetCode()),
aPos(pCell->aPos)
{
}
static bool lcl_ScDetectiveRefIter_SkipRef( const ScDocument& rDoc, formula::FormulaToken* p, const ScAddress& rPos )
{
ScSingleRefData& rRef1 = *p->GetSingleRef();
ScAddress aAbs1 = rRef1.toAbs(rDoc, rPos);
if (!rDoc.ValidAddress(aAbs1))
return true;
if ( p->GetType() == svDoubleRef || p->GetType() == svExternalDoubleRef )
{
ScSingleRefData& rRef2 = p->GetDoubleRef()->Ref2;
ScAddress aAbs2 = rRef2.toAbs(rDoc, rPos);
if (!rDoc.ValidAddress(aAbs2))
return true;
}
return false;
}
bool ScDetectiveRefIter::GetNextRef( ScRange& rRange )
{
bool bRet = false;
formula::FormulaToken* p = GetNextRefToken();
if( p )
{
SingleDoubleRefProvider aProv( *p );
rRange.aStart = aProv.Ref1.toAbs(mrDoc, aPos);
rRange.aEnd = aProv.Ref2.toAbs(mrDoc, aPos);
bRet = true;
}
return bRet;
}
formula::FormulaToken* ScDetectiveRefIter::GetNextRefToken()
{
formula::FormulaToken* p = maIter.GetNextReferenceRPN();
while (p && lcl_ScDetectiveRefIter_SkipRef(mrDoc, p, aPos))
{
p = maIter.GetNextReferenceRPN();
}
return p;
}
